>> These patch series add the LED_BRIGHTNESS_FAST flag support for
>> ledtrig-transient to use hrtimer so that platforms with high-resolution timer
>> support can have better accuracy in the trigger duration timing. The need for
>> this support is driven by the fact that Android has removed the timed_ouput 
>> [1]
>> and is now using led-trigger for handling vibrator control which requires the
>> timer to be accurate up to a millisecond. However, this flag support would 
>> also
>> allow hrtimer to co-exist with the ktimer without causing warning to the
>> existing drivers [2].
> 
> Yes, and objection still stands: You are misusing LED subsystem for
> vibration motors. We already have support for haptic feedback in input
> subsystem.

Regardless of whether it is a misuse or not (ledtrig-transient
documentation suggests that it is one of use cases) we have to keep
it as it has been around for a long time and it has userspace users [0].

Moreover there seems to be broad consensus about it among kernel
people [1].
